ABSTRACT:
A load cell having a loading flexure defining mounting slots for receiving the ends of a strain sensing beam. The strain sensing beam is an I-shaped member having a tapered width along its length and bearing pairs of strain gauges on the top and bottom sides. The strain sensing beam is mounted in the slots of the loading flexure with an amalgam. The thermal coefficients of expansion of the strain sensing beam, the strain gauges, and the amalgam are all matched to within a factor of 2 to provide an inherently thermally compensated load cell that is easily manufactured and free from hysteresis.
